Sarulya

Sarulya is a village located in Para subdivision of Puruliya district in West Bengal, India. It is situated 15.6km away from sub-district headquarter Para (tehsildar office) and 20.3km away from district headquarter Purulia. As per 2009 stats, Nadihasurulia is the gram panchayat of Sarulya village.

About Sarulya

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Sarulya is 330040. The village spans a total geographical area of 629.29 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 723126. Purulia is nearest town to Sarulya village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 10km away.

Population of Sarulya

According to the 2011 Census, Sarulya has a total population of about 3,505, with approximately 1,790 males and 1,715 females. The sex ratio is around 958 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 518 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 1,590 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 200. The overall literacy rate is approximately 50.19%, with male literacy at about 63.91% and female literacy near 35.86%. There are around 647 households in the village. Connectivity of Sarulya

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Sarulya. As per the 2011 stats, Sarulya had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
